The Management of the New MARION THEATRE Wish to announce that the opening date will be on Our new theatre is built to meet the demands of Marion and Me- Dowell County for the next ten years, and we are advised by people in position to know that we have the prettiest theatre in Western N. C. Every piece of equipment and ornamentation in this new theatre is the most modern and the best that can be bought. The projection machines, which are the machines that display the picture on the screen, are the most expensive and the very latest type that is manufactured. We have had a special screen built for us which displays to perfection sound and talking pictures, as well as silent pic tures. The seats are the most modern and comfortable that we could find after canvassing the production of six large seat manufacturing con cerns. They are so arranged in the theatre that everyone can be com fortable and see the picture. The building itself is of the highest type of construction, and is ab solutely fireproof, being built in strict accordance with the requirements of the Insurance Department of the State of North Carolina. The cooling and ventilating system is of the very latest and most improved type, and the best that money could buy. The draperies and lighting fixtures and other ornamental work we believe will be a delight to every one of our patrons. In cor^lusion, we wish to state that no money or thought has been spared in making this new theatre the very best and latest, and safest, and most comfortable for the people of Marion and McDowell County, and we bespeak and will appreciate your liberal patronage.
